Abstract

The invention relates to a calculating method for a rotation angle of a vibrating head of a vibrator. A technical problem to be solved is to provide a method for accurately measuring the rotation angle of the vibrating head. According to a technical scheme adopted by the invention to solve the technical problem, the calculating method for the rotation angle of the vibrating head of the vibrator comprises the following steps: fixing a pulling wire of a pulling wire displacement sensor on the vibrating head, and fixing a sensor main body of the pulling wire displacement sensor on a non-rotation part of the vibrator; measuring the diameter of the vibrating head and calculating the perimeter D of the vibrating head; after the vibrating head rotates, measuring the pulling wire movement amount L by virtue of the pulling wire displacement sensor, and outputting a length electric signal V in direct proportion with the pulling wire movement amount by virtue of the pulling wire displacement sensor; collecting the length electric signal V output by the pulling wire displacement sensor by virtue of a data acquiring processing module, converting the length electric signal V into the current rotation length of the vibrating head according to a formula (V*D)/L, and then calculating the current rotation angle sigma=(L*360 degrees)/D of the vibrating head according to the formula (L*360 degrees)/D. The calculating method for the rotation angle of the vibrating head of the vibrator, disclosed by the invention, is suitable for measuring the rotation angle of the vibrator.

Stay wire displacement sensor comprises bracing wire and sensor main body, general, bracing wire and testee is fixed, and when testee produces displacement or rotation amount, sensor main body can know the Length Quantity of bracing wire.In the present invention, adopt stay wire displacement sensor as signal gathering unit, the special construction being suitable for vibrator rotary body is installed, and adopts stay wire displacement sensor to convert the displacement of vibrator and bracing wire amount of movement to gageable length electric signal and analog signals.
When vibrator rotates, pull coupled bracing wire, bracing wire drives sensor main body synchronous axial system, and stay wire displacement sensor will export the length electric signal be directly proportional to bracing wire amount of movement.When vibrator reverse rotation, the automatic revolving gear of stay wire displacement sensor inside is by automatic drawing back bracing wire, and in bracing wire telescopic process, keep its tension force constant, thus export one with the length electric signal of the directly proportional analog quantity of bracing wire amount of movement, by transmission cable, this electric signal is passed to digital sampling and processing by transmission cable or wireless mode simultaneously, calculate the anglec of rotation of vibrator according to length electric signal, provide infallible data as vibrator construction conduct monitoring at all levels.
